#fe0956 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fe0956 is composed of 99.6% red, 3.5%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.5% magenta, 66.1%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 341.1 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 51.6%. #fe0956 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ff12ac with #fd0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0066.

Shades and Tints of #fe0956
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080003 is the darkest color, while #fff3f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fe0956
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c7b80 is the less saturated color, while #fe0956 is the most saturated one.
